Osteopathy is a form of manual therapy that focuses on the relationship between the body's structure and its overall function. Practitioners use their hands to assess and treat a wide range of conditions, including back pain, neck stiffness, joint discomfort, headaches, and postural issues. The approach looks at the whole person rather than isolating a single symptom, which means your treatment plan is shaped around your full health picture.
When you arrive for your first visit, you can expect a thorough intake process. Your osteopath will ask about your health history, current concerns, and any relevant lifestyle factors. This conversation matters because it helps guide the physical assessment that follows. Treatment typically involves gentle, targeted manual techniques applied to muscles, joints, and connective tissue. Many patients report feeling a meaningful difference after just a few sessions, though the number of visits needed varies from person to person.
Follow-up care is an important part of the process. Your osteopath may suggest exercises, postural adjustments, or lifestyle modifications to support your progress between appointments.
